    'Anyone But You': Know Sydney Sweeney-starrer rom-com’s release date, cast, plot, filming and more
    "Anyone But You," starring Sydney Sweeney, is set to hit theaters on December 22, 2023. While the streaming platform is yet to be confirmed, there's speculation that Netflix might pick it up after its cinematic run, given the distribution rights agreement with Sony Pictures Releasing.

    'Anyone But You': Filming and Plot

    The film, shot in Australia from February to April 2023, follows Bea (Sweeney) and Ben, who, after a promising first date gone awry, find themselves pretending to be a couple at a destination wedding. Loosely inspired by Shakespeare's "Much Ado About Nothing," the rom-com explores the dynamics of enemies turning into lovers.

    The teaser trailer, released on October 19, 2023, offers glimpses of Bea and Ben navigating their fake relationship, showcasing their onscreen chemistry and inevitable disagreements.

    'Anyone But You': Cast

    Sydney Sweeney, known for her roles in HBO's Euphoria and The Handmaid's Tale, takes on the lead role of Bea, while Glen Powell, recognized for his work in Scream Queens and Hidden Figures, plays her onscreen love interest, Ben. The cast also includes Alexandra Shipp, Hadley Robinson, Michelle Hurd, Dermot Mulroney, Darren Barnet, Rachel Griffiths, and GaTa.

    During CinemaCon in April 2023, Powell described the characters as two people who initially despise each other, finding themselves in a romantic setting on the other side of the world. Despite their onscreen animosity, the cast, including Sweeney and Powell, developed a strong friendship, evident in their off-screen activities, such as a visit to Luna Park Sydney.

    Notably, Sweeney takes on an executive producer role in the film, which is directed by Will Gluck, who co-wrote the script with Ilana Wolpert.
